Browns' Perrion Winfrey back on field as next court date in assault case set for July 11
BEREA — Browns defensive tackle Perrion Winfrey was back on the field for the final day of their minicamp on Thursday. The same day, he had a court hearing back in Harris County, Texas, in his continuing misdemeanor assault case.
Winfrey was not required to appear in court for Thursday's hearing, which was scheduled for 10:30 a.m. At the hearing, his next court date was set for July 11 at the same time.
Winfrey, 22, was arrested April 10 in Harris County, Texas, after he allegedly caused injury to his girlfriend by "grabbing" and "pulling" her with his hand, according to court documents. He was released on $1,000 bond.
Thursday was the first time during the Browns' three-day mandatory minicamp that Winfrey participated on the field. He was, according to a team spokesman, in the facility both Tuesday and Wednesday even though he wasn't on the field.
Winfrey and cornerback Greg Newsome II were unharmed in a carjacking that occurred outside of the Filter Bar on West Superior Ave. in Cleveland around 3:30 a.m. Monday. According to the Cleveland Police report, "(Name redacted) went to the parking lot to go to the vehicle when six masked men jumped out of an unknown car and robbed them at gunpoint. (Name redacted) stated (he) was robbed of some jewelry he was wearing and that the suspects fled the scene in his truck."
"This is something that we take very seriously," Browns coach Kevin Stefanski said Tuesday of the robbery. "Obviously, our organization, our players are aware of things that we’ve got to make sure we're doing to keep ourselves safe, but we just will continue to educate our guys. And then in this particular instance, I'm really happy those guys are OK."
Winfrey is entering his second season. He was the Browns' fourth-round draft pick, 108th overall, in the 2022 draft out of the University of Oklahoma.
